Abstract
Carbon nanotubes (CNT′s) were dispersed in DMF solution,and the mixture obtained was dropped on the surface of glassy carbon electrode (GCE) to prepare CNT′s modified GCE (CNT′s-GCE).It was shown that significant catalytic action of CNT′s-GCE was observed on the reaction of 2,4-Dinitrophenol (2,4-DNP) at the electrode,giving a pair of oxidation peak and reduction peak,as well as two individual reduction peaks.The reaction conditions were studied and optimized,and an electrochemical method was proposed for the direct determination of 2,4-DNP.Linear relationship between the oxidation peak current and concentration of 2,4-DNP was obtained in the range from 2.5×10-6 to 1.0×10-4mol·L-1,with the detection limit (3S/N) of 3.7×10-7mol·L-1.
